Vivian M. Cote
Director of Communications & Strategy
Vivian M. Cotte is SoHarlem’s Director of Communications & Strategy, after being their consulting
Communications Manager for the past 3 years. She began her career in the public relations offices
of Loehmann’s on Halsey Street in The Bronx, eventually landing at AC&R Public Relations on
Madison Avenue. With a degree in English and a minor in multi-media journalism, she pursued a
book and magazine publishing career working with publishers St. Martin’s Press, Random House
Children’s Books, and magazines Car & Driver, Flying, and the start-up Latina (Essence
Communications). The early internet start-up NiaOnline presented Vivian the opportunity to work
with journalists and writers whom she admired.
Launching Artea Creative has given Vivian the flexibility to work with a variety of start-ups,
including the opportunity to work with the Autism Coalition when they transitioned into Autism
Speaks. As the owner of Artea Creative, Vivian oversees all client projects and works individually
with specific clients as a production editor, web designer, marketing manager, and social media
consultant. Clients include authors, artists, entrepreneurs, and nonprofits such as Sapphire, Doris
Cordero, Theresa Varela, Dr. Raquel M. Ortiz, Carmen Bardeguez-Brown, Stephanie Cotsirilos,
DREAM! (Dare to Revitalize Education thru Arts & Mediation), Harlem School of the Arts, and
Comité Noviembre. A strong believer in the transformative impact of the arts and humanities, as a
volunteer literacy mentor, she works with organizations that expose youths to the arts and works
with nonprofits that help Bronx youth obtain their GEDs.
